How they compare
Germany currently reports 115,229 1000 USD against 106,618 1000 USD in United States of America, a difference of 8,611 1000 USD.
That makes Germany's figure about 1.1 times United States of America's.
The two have swapped places 3 times across 20 shared years of data; in 1997 it was United States of America ahead.

Head to head by decade
| Decade | Germany | United States of America | Difference | Ahead |
|---|---|---|---|---|
| 1990s | 71,873 1000 USD | 87,034 1000 USD | 15,161 1000 USD | United States of America |
| 2000s | 95,047 1000 USD | 62,618 1000 USD | 32,429 1000 USD | Germany |
| 2010s | 107,673 1000 USD | 79,842 1000 USD | 27,832 1000 USD | Germany |
Averages of every year both report within each decade.

About this data
The database contains data on the bilateral trade flows in roundwood, primary wood and paper products for all countries and territories in the world. The main types of primary forest products included in are: roundwood, sawnwood, wood-based panels, pulp, and paper and paperboard. These products are detailed further. The definitions are available.
